Avian Sleep Strategies
Birds exhibit fascinating sleep behaviors, utilizing unihemispheric sleep to maintain vigilance against threats. While most of the flock sleeps soundly, the birds at the ends remain alert, allowing for 360-degree threat detection. Remarkably, these sentinels periodically switch roles, ensuring both sides of their brains get the rest they need.
